Output 087deacfeb169424ffbdd4756dbd7eff444c71cb6a0215fe3858c24fc96dea04:0

value
6952824020263
script pubkey
OP_0 OP_PUSHBYTES_20 d2d7c4a80f56672aafa0a73ee867ab3620c3d2ef
address
tb1q6ttuf2q02enj4taq5ulwseatxcsv85h0t0gnq7
transaction
087deacfeb169424ffbdd4756dbd7eff444c71cb6a0215fe3858c24fc96dea04
confirmations
172874
spent
true